Erik Dahlström wrote:

> You could perhaps try to make the half-triangles into full triangles, but
> let half of the triangle fall outside of the viewbox of the pattern. That
> way the fill will look the same as for a full triangle, and hopefull pair
> up with the next tile.


Of course! I had somehow got it into my head that patterns automatically 
expanded to contain all content inside them.

Thanks Erik.

The new one http://srufaculty.sru.edu/david.dailey/svg/triangles6.svg

Is much simpler than the one involving the tiling via script. I think it 
runs smoother as well and I think you're right about relative efficiency 
probably improving as the number of tiles increases.
